VISTA GOLD CORP. ANNOUNCES VOTING RESULTS FROM ANNUAL GENERAL MEETING
Vista Gold Corp. has released the voting results from its annual general and special meeting of shareholders held on April 26, 2018, in Vancouver, B.C.
A total of 60,182,042 common shares in the capital of the company were represented at the meeting, being 60.54 per cent of the common shares. Detailed results for the ballot votes are found in the attached table.
VOTING RESULTS FOR ELECTION OF DIRECTORS
Proposal Votes for % votes withheld %
Election of John M. Clark as director 98.16 1.84
Election of Frederick H. Earnest as director 98.16 1.84
Election of W. Durand Eppler as director 98.08 1.92
Election of C. Thomas Ogryzlo as director 98.08 1.92
Election of Michael B. Richings as director 97.67 2.33
Election of Tracy A. Stevenson as director 98.06 1.94
In addition, at the meeting, shareholders appointed EKS&H LLLP as auditor of the company and passed ordinary resolutions to approve: on an advisory basis, the compensation of the corporation's named executive officers; and all unallocated options under the corporation's stock option plan.
The corporation received some feedback from shareholders on the matters to approve all unallocated awards under the corporation's long-term equity incentive plan and to adopt a deferred share unit plan for the corporation. Management plans to take some time to consider the feedback received. Accordingly, these matters were not considered at the meeting.
About Vista Gold Corp.
The company is a well-financed gold project developer. Its principal asset is its flagship Mount Todd gold project in Northern Territory, Australia. Mount Todd is the largest undeveloped gold project in Australia.
